Retinoids are a cornerstone of acne and photoaging management, yet their safety profile during pregnancy and breastfeeding demands cautious consideration. Clinicians must balance potential teratogenic risks with the desire to control inflammatory lesions and maintain skin health. During pregnancy, many experts advise avoiding systemic and topical retinoids, particularly in the first trimester when organ development is most vulnerable. Breastfeeding presents a different set of considerations, as some retinoids may be excreted in breast milk. Counseling should emphasize risk awareness, alternative therapies, and close follow-up. A patient-centered discussion helps preserve trust and supports informed decision making throughout pregnancy or lactation while protecting fetal and infant safety.
Before recommending any topical retinoid, clinicians should verify gestational status and document patient values and preferences. A thorough skin history helps identify lesion type, severity, and prior responses to therapies. Many patchy formulations or lower-chemical-concentration products may seem safer, but lack of robust evidence makes assumptions risky. Emphasize that teratogenic risk is most pronounced during embryogenesis, but intact safety data across all topical retinoids during pregnancy remains limited. Shared decision making should integrate pregnancy timing, potential alternative options like non-retinoid keratolytics, photoprotection strategies, and realistic expectations for improvement. This foundational step aligns treatment with patient safety and personal priorities.
Use clear, evidence-based alternatives and patient education during counseling sessions.
When pregnancy is confirmed, establish a plan that minimizes exposure while addressing clinical concerns. Providers can discuss shifting away from topical retinoids to gentler options such as benzoyl peroxide, azelaic acid, or certain antimicrobial therapies with established safety records in pregnancy. It is essential to review concurrent medications, skincare routines, and potential irritants that could worsen dermatitis or acne. Counseling should include the importance of sun protection and a consistent skincare schedule. Patients appreciate clear milestones for reevaluation and the reassurance that any temporary setback can be managed with patience and adaptive strategies. Documentation should reflect consent, risk discussion, and agreed follow-up dates.

For breastfeeding patients, the dialogue shifts toward evaluating residue risks and infant exposure. Many topical retinoids have low systemic absorption, but even minimal transfer into breast milk remains a concern for some families. Clinicians should reference current guidelines and, when appropriate, suggest exclusive breastfeeding while using non-retinoid therapies if acne management is still needed. Alternatives such as salicylic acid, sugar-based exfoliants, or noncomedogenic moisturizers can help maintain skin health without compromising infant safety. Providing written materials, illustrating product labeling and storage considerations, improves comprehension. A plan outlining symptom monitoring and trigger points for escalation supports confidence in care.
Collaboration with obstetricians for comprehensive, safety-forward care plans.
Informed substitution requires knowing which products are considered safer during pregnancy. Generally, azelaic acid and benzoyl peroxide have more robust safety profiles, though real-world data vary. When selecting alternatives, practitioners should examine concentration, duration of use, and formulation. Instructions should stress applying products to affected areas only, avoiding large surface areas, and performing patch testing to identify sensitivities. Clinicians can propose a phased approach: begin with a mild regimen, then reassess after several weeks. Emphasize non-pharmacologic measures such as gentle cleansing and barrier repair. The goal is to achieve symptom relief with the lowest综合 risk to fetal development or infant exposure.

Education should also address continuity of care, ensuring patients understand why retinoids might be withheld during pregnancy or lactation. Documented counseling about safety signals—like excessive redness, burning, or signs of an allergic reaction—empowers patients to seek timely help. When outcomes are suboptimal with alternatives, a dermatologist may discuss deferring retinoids until postpartum or exploring late-pregnancy options with caution. Collaboration with obstetricians or pediatricians enhances a multidisciplinary safety net. Providing contact information for urgent concerns reinforces trust and supports adherence to the plan while protecting both mother and baby.
Reassess periodically with patients about safety, efficacy, and infant well-being.
As pregnancy progresses, practical adjustments in skincare routines become necessary. Recommend low-irritant cleansers, fragrance-free moisturizers, and noncomedogenic formulations to reduce friction and barrier disruption. Clinicians should help patients recognize that improvements may occur more slowly without retinoids, yet maintaining skin health is a parallel objective. Documented goals and expected timelines help set realistic expectations, easing anxiety about cosmetic outcomes. If lesions are persistent or severely inflammatory, consider consultation with a dermato-gynecologic specialist to reconcile dermatologic needs with obstetric safety. The shared decision-making process remains central to achieving acceptable outcomes.
During lactation, re-evaluating topical choices and infant safety is essential. Some families may prefer to discontinue all retinoid use temporarily, while others accept minimal transfer risks. Dermatologists can propose a stepwise reintroduction plan once breastfeeding is established, prioritizing patient comfort and skin clarity. Education should cover signs of irritation and the importance of applying products to cleansed skin to enhance absorption control. Encourage patients to monitor infant behavior and seek pediatric input if any concerns arise. Clear, compassionate communication sustains trust and improves adherence to the agreed strategy.

Maintain patient-centered, safety-first communication across care teams.
If a patient requests tighter control of severe acne during pregnancy, explore non-retinoid options with proven safety records. Topical antibiotics, when indicated, require judicious use due to resistance concerns. Systemic therapies are generally avoided, but topical keratolytics and anti-inflammatory agents may fill gaps in treatment. Discuss the balance between rapid lesion reduction and fetal safety, acknowledging that modest improvements may still be meaningful in patient quality of life. The clinician’s role includes coordinating care with obstetric providers, ensuring all team members understand the planned regimen and red flags.
In breastfeeding scenarios that demand stronger control, consider regimen tailoring that minimizes infant exposure while maintaining efficacy for the mother. For example, targeting affected areas and using shorter contact times can reduce systemic absorption. Documenting patient preferences regarding pumps, feed schedules, and product application timing helps minimize overlap with feeding. The counseling should include a plan for notifying caregivers of any potential product-related skin reactions in the baby, and a strategy for rapid reassessment if signs arise. Collaboration with family medicine providers supports comprehensive care.
A thorough counseling framework begins with transparency about uncertainty. Providers should acknowledge gaps in definitive safety data for many topical retinoids during pregnancy and breastfeeding, while still offering practical alternatives. Shared decision making thrives on clarified expectations, realistic goals, and a collaborative timeline. Encourage patients to bring questions about products, brand names, and usage instructions to each visit. Supply concise, written guidance that complements verbal counseling, including notes about safe concentrations, application frequency, and potential adverse effects. This approach fosters empowerment and reduces decisional conflict.
Finally, documentation and ongoing education are pivotal. Record the specific alternatives chosen, the rationale, and the patient’s informed preferences. Schedule periodic follow-ups to reassess skin condition, safety, and infant well-being. Reinforce sun protection behaviors and barrier repair as foundational pillars of care. As new data emerge, update the care plan accordingly and involve the patient in updates. The ultimate objective is to support maternal skin health without compromising fetal or infant safety, using a transparent, empathetic, and evidence-based framework.
